Snap-in Terminal Type, 105
°C
Low-Profile Sized
(15mmL)
Withstanding 2000 hours application of rated ripple current at 105°C.
Smaller than low-profile LGJ.
Ideally suited for flat design of switching power supply.
Compliant to the RoHS directive (2011/65/EU).

Endurance
The specifications listed at right shall be met when the capacitors
are restored to 20°C after D.C. bias plus rated ripple current is
applied for 2000 hours at 105°C, the peak voltage shall not exceed
the rated voltage.
After storing the capacitors under no load at 105°C for 1000
hours and then performing voltage treatment based
on JIS C 5101-4 clause 4.1 at 20°C,
they shall meet the requirements listed at right.
